Abstract:
The tensile twins were successfully preset in the ZK60 magnesium alloy sheet through the bending and straightening process, and the effect of different deformation temperature on the structure and properties of the sheet was studied. The results show that the tensile strength of ZK60 sheet can be improved and the yield strength can be reduced through the bending and straightening process. As the deformation temperature increases, the yield strength of the sheet increases significantly, and the tensile strength and elongation after fracture slightly increase.
